BELLINGHAM, WA – A street in Fairhaven is getting a new name Monday.

A short section of 12th street in Fairhaven – one that connects Finnegan way to another section of 12th street – will be renamed Brian Griffin Way.

The honoree, Brian Griffin, worked on civic improvement campaigns including Boulevard Park, The Village Green in Fairhaven, Depot Market Square and the downtown parkade.

He also wrote or co-wrote eight books, five of which are on Bellingham history.

Griffin considers it a great honor to have a street named after him.

He says he is humbled and “It’s more than I could have dreamed of.”

All are welcome to the unveiling ceremony scheduled for 10:30 Monday morning.
